Probi probes the probiotic-bone link in university team up


Sweden’s probiotics firm Probi continues its collaborative mood by striking an agreement with an Australian-based university to pursue further insights into how probiotics promote bone health.
The agreement with Melbourne-based La Trobe University reiterates Probi’s efforts into what influences bone strength, particularly in later years and where the gut microbiome fits into bone metabolism, microarchitecture and density.
“Recent scientific evidence has consistently highlighted the important role of the gut microbiome on bone health,”​ explains research group leader Dr George Moschonis at La Trobe University,
“Considering these breakthrough discoveries, we are excited to contribute our strengths into further extending the current knowledge and produce additional high-quality research evidence that will shed more light on the effectiveness of probiotics in the reduction of bone loss,”​ adds Dr Moschonis, an Associate Professor at the university’s Department of Rehabilitation, Nutrition and Sport.

Stakeholders weigh in on Amazon's new supplement specifications


To summarize, the key aspects required by Amazon are:
1. A Certificate of Analysis (CoA) from an ISO/IEC 17025 accredited laboratory (in-house or third party) for each dietary supplement you are applying to list OR product enrollment in an Independent Quality Certification Program, such as NSF International Sport, BSCG, Informed-Choice/Informed-Sport, or active participants of USP Dietary Supplement Verification Program
2. A Letter of Guarantee from the brand owner of the product that guarantees compliance with current Good Manufacturing Practices (21 CFR Part 111); assurances that the products only contains lawful and safe ingredients (as defined in section 402 (f) of the FD&C Act); and that labels are accurate.

Norway-based vitamin K2 supplier NattoPharma has highlighted new evidence connecting statin use to increased cardiovascular risk which it says further proves the need for Vitamin K2 supplementation in these patients.
The international supplier of MenaQ7 (vitamin K2 as menaquinone-7) spotlights a newly published cross-sectional clinical study published in
Kaohsiung Journal of Medical Sciences​​ which adds to evidence that statins, a regularly prescribed cholesterol medication, may enhance calcium accumulation in the arterial wall by inhibiting vitamin K-dependent proteins involved in vascular protection.
Statins are first‐line drugs in the prevention and treatment of established atherosclerotic cardiovascular disease. Paradoxically, intensive statin therapy has been shown to increase vascular calcification and accelerate its progression however the clinical significance of statin-induced calcification is a matter of controversy​ and the underlying mechanisms are still to be elucidated.

Study finds collagen peptides reduce knee joint discomfort


Tests carried out on collagen peptides suggests they may play a role in reducing the intensity of knee joint pain in healthy adults, potentially delaying the onset of chronic degenerative joint diseases.
In a German-Austrian research collaboration, the team found a five gram(g) oral daily dosage of Gelita’s Fortigel bioactive collagen peptides had a
“positive effect”​ on knee joint pain during activity when compared with placebo.
“I welcome the new addition to the portfolio of studies,”​ says Dr Stephan Hausmanns, Gelita’s Vice President for Health & Nutrition.
“Fortigel is the most clinically-studied bioactive collagen peptide for 30 years. ​
“Over 20 studies, involving more than 2,500 participants, contributed to develop Fortigel and prove the product’s positive effects to joint health.​
